Drift alert on Cobblenook again — the export retry settings in prod no longer match what's in the repo. Someone bumped the retry cap by hand during last week's incident and never backported it, so failed exports now hammer the downstream queue longer than intended. Can we get this reconciled before Thursday's release? For reference, here is what prod is actually running right now.

settings of bafof-tagep:
[frador]
port = 9300
region = west-1
host = frador.norvacorp.corp
timeout_ms = 3000
retries = 5

## Building Access — Floor 6 Opening

Floor 6 at Harwick House opens Monday for the Brightmere Analytics team. Lift access is badge-only until signage is installed. Direct visitors to the Floor 6 host desk; do not issue day passes without a named sponsor. The stairwell door from Floor 5 remains alarmed. Use the code below for the Floor 6 service door.

badge for yahif-bahaf: bdg-XUBUM-7

Ticket: Signature verification failing on Tallyfin sidecar v2.8 rollout. New folks, context: every sidecar image is verified against our release key before the orchestrator admits it. Last night's push failed because nodes still cached the rotated-out key. Fix is to redistribute the current key to all node keyrings. The correct current key is below.

deploy key for kahag-kagaf: bky9_uLYdkfG6Z